How Datrise loads Braintree into Holistics

Datrise syncs Braintree's transactions, customers, disputes, and settlement records into Holistics as warehouse tables modeled in Holistics. Flexible or custom fields land in flattened columns for the modeling layer, and timestamps such as created, updated, and status changes are typed as date/time dimensions.

Sync is incremental: Datrise uses incremental refresh of the modeled tables, so re-runs update only what changed. Date-partitioned facts for fast aggregates. Holistics models data as code on top of SQL, so Datrise lands stable column names to keep your models from drifting.

How Braintree entities map to Holistics

Braintree entityHolistics objectNotes
transactionsbraintree_transactionsid PK · custom fields → flattened columns for the modeling layer
customersbraintree_customersid PK · linked to braintree_transactions
disputesbraintree_disputesid PK · linked to braintree_transactions
settlement recordsbraintree_settlement_recordsid PK · linked to braintree_transactions

How does Datrise handle Braintree's custom fields in Holistics?

Flexible values are stored as flattened columns for the modeling layer, so new fields don't require a migration; strongly-typed fields — dates, numbers, and references — are promoted to native Holistics types.

How does the Braintree to Holistics sync stay up to date?

It runs incrementally — Datrise uses incremental refresh of the modeled tables.
